Laxmi Vilas Palace was built in 1887 for Raja Raghunath Singh, by his elder brother Maharaja Ram Singh who was the then ruler of Bharatpur. In 1994 Laxmi Vilas Palace got transformed into a luxurious heriteg house to cater to the incoming travelers.
Set amidst a sprawling 50 acres, and surrounded by undulating, yellow mustard fields, the Laxmi Vilas Palace was built for Raja Raghunath Singh. An eclectic and lively fusion of Rajput and Mughal architecture.
